Barbaric and Uncompassionate

Barbaric

Barbaric adjective - Having or showing the desire to inflict severe pain and suffering on others.

Uncompassionate and barbaric are semantically related. In some cases you can use "Uncompassionate" instead an adjective "Barbaric".

Uncompassionate

Uncompassionate adjective - Lacking compassion or feeling for others.

Barbaric and uncompassionate are semantically related. Sometimes you can use "Barbaric" instead an adjective "Uncompassionate".
